"Virgen del Carmen or Nuestra Señora del Carmen is the common denomination that Santa María del Monte Carmelo usually receives, one of the various invocations of the Virgin Mary. The denomination of her comes from the veneration of her on Mount Carmel, in the Holy Land, near Haifa. Carmelo or Carmen derive from the Hebrew word Karmel or Al-Karem and that could be translated as 'garden of God'. The veneration of this Marian invocation has been spread throughout the world by the Order of Our Lady of Mount Carmel, called Carmelites. In Spain, Puerto Rico and Costa Rica she is the patron saint of the sea, she is also the patron saint of the Spanish Navy"
